Nigeria Defence Academy (NDA) notice to 74 Regular Course Candidates on centre selection and screening card.


The Nigerian Defence Academy (NDA) authorities have announced that prospective candidates can proceed to select their exam centres and print their screening/exam cards.
The NDA Screening Test will take place on 23rd April 2022 from 7.00 AM. NDA Screening Test/Exam Centre selection would commence from 8.00 AM on 8 April to 13 April 2022.

NDA Exams Centre Selection and Printing of Exam Cards Procedure

Applicants must satisfy the following JAMB conditions to proceed to the Screening Test Stage:
- Obtained a JAMB score of 180 and above
- Chose Nigerian Defence Academy as their ‘First Choice of Institution’ when registering for JAMB
If you satisfy the above requirements but still cannot ‘Choose a Centre’; This means you must have entered your JAMB Registration number incorrectly when completing your application. Check your ‘Acknowledgement Form’ to check the JAMB registration number you provided.
To resolve this issue,
- Login in to your application account.
- Revert Submission
- Update your JAMB Registration number
- Submit your form again
- Log out then login.
You should then be able to choose a centre and download your screening card.
NDA Exam Centres List
| S/No. | State | Centre |
| 1 | Adamawa | Government Day Secondary School, Opposite HQ 23 Armd Bde, Yola |
| 2 | Akwa Ibom | Community Secondary School, Aka Offot, Uyo. |
| 3 | Bauchi | Government Day Secondary School/Command Day Secondary School, Shadawaka Barracks, Bauchi. |
| 4 | Borno | Command Day Secondary School, Maimalari Cantonment, Maiduguri |
| 5 | Edo | Army Day Secondary School NASST, Benin |
| 6 | Enugu | Command Day Secondary School, Abakpa Barracks, Enugu |
| 7 | FCT | Command Children School, Mogadishu Cantonment, Abuja |
| 8 | Imo | Holy Ghost College, Owerri |
| 9 | Kaduna | Nigerian Defence Academy, Old Site, Ribadu Campus, Kaduna |
| 10 | Kaduna | Nigerian Defence Academy, Permanent Site, Afaka, Kaduna |
| 11 | Kano | Air Force Comprehensive Secondary School, Kano |
| 12 | Kwara | Nigerian Army School of Education (NASE) Ilorin |
| 13 | Lagos | Command Day Secondary School, Ikeja Cantonment, Lagos |
| 14 | Lagos | Command Day Secondary School, Ojo, Lagos |
| 15 | Ondo | Command Secondary School, Akure |
| 16 | Oyo | Command Day Secondary School Odogbo, Ibadan |
| 17 | Plateau | Command Secondary School, Zaria Road |
